<a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/tag/bill-roper">Bill Roper's</a> been flying under the radar since leaving <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/tag/cryptic-studios">Cryptic Studios</a> in 2010. He <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/2011/07/21/disney-interactive-media-group-appoints-bill-roper-as-vice-presi/">briefly surfaced</a> as VP of the <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/tag/marvel">Marvel Franchise</a> division of <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/tag/disney-interactive-media-group">Disney Interactive Media Group</a> last summer, and he's now stepping into the role of head of game development.<br />
<br />
Roper replaces <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/tag/alex-seropian">Alex Seropian</a>, who helped found <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/tag/bungie">Bungie</a> in the 1990s before joining Disney when it acquired his <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/tag/wideload-games">Wideload Games</a> studio in 2009.<br />
<br />

It's been a long road home for <a href="http://www.mythos-europe.com/en/index.html"><em>Mythos</em></a>, the free-to-play hack-and-slash MMO from <a href="http://www.hanbitsoft.com/">HanbitSoft</a> and <a href="http://www.frogster.de/en/index.html">Frogster</a>. The game, which enters its European open beta phase today, originally began its life at ill-fated <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Flagship_Studios">Flagship Studios</a> and was resurrected after the company's dissolution.<br />
<br />
After a lengthy development cycle, <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/category/mythos"><em>Mythos</em></a> has officially thrown open its doors to all registered players (over 100,000 of them to date) in preparation for the game's April 28th launch day. A <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/tag/frogster">Frogster</a> press release indicates that additional optimization and localization will continue throughout the open beta, and considerable new content will be introduced as well. The level cap will be raised from 27 to 50, and adventurers will be able to explore the snow-capped <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/2011/03/24/exclusive-mythos-europe-reveals-details-and-early-access-for-ne/">Umbral Peaks</a>.<br />
<br />

How exactly does a well-funded studio composed of <a href="http://blizzard.com">Blizzard</a> veterans end up creating one of the more spectacular failures in recent gaming history? That's a question that <a href="http://www.gamasutra.com/view/feature/6281/bill_roper_reflections_on_hellgate.php?page=1">Gamasutra</a> attempts to answer in a new interview with former <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Flagship_Studios">Flagship</a> (and <a href="http://crypticstudios.com">Cryptic</a>) CEO <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/tag/bill-roper">Bill Roper</a>. <br />
<br />
The debacle that was <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Hellgate:_London"><em>Hellgate: London</em></a> stemmed mainly from over-ambition, Roper says, coupled with the lack of capital necessary to support the don't-release-til-it's-ready mentality that much of the staff experienced at <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/tag/blizzard">Blizzard</a>. "<em>There was always the support there [at Blizzard] to say, 'You know what? If that's what you need to make this game great, then that's what we'll get for you. We'll figure it out.' It's obviously very different when you are an independent company, right, and not owned by somebody</em>."<br />
<br />

It's been a long and turbulent ride for <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/category/hellgate-london"><em>Hellgate: London</em></a>, stretching all the way back to its rather troubled Halloween 2007 launch under the banner of the ill-fated <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/tag/flagship-studios">Flagship Studios</a>. This stretched through a <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/2008/11/05/hanbitsoft-admits-their-hellgate-rights-dont-extend-to-us-eu/">bewildering morass of licensing disputes</a>, general misinformation, and mixed signals (like continual English press releases for the game in a non English-speaking market. <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/2008/11/03/hanbitsoft-plans-hellgate-london-relaunch-and-new-expansion/">*ahem*</a>) in the wake of the Flagship Studios closure and subsequent legal wranglings between T3 Entertainment/HanbitSoft and NAMCO BANDAI. Still, despite some of the flaws both in terms of business decisions made and the game itself, the title has its fans and many were sad to see <em>Hellgate: London</em>'s servers in North America and Europe go dark. <br />
<br />
Liken it to a yo-yo, a roller coaster, or what have you -- it's been confusing, but there have been glimmers of hope of the game one day returning to Western regions. It started out as a way for <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/tag/flagship-studios">Flagship Studios</a> to test their networking technology for the then-upcoming <em><a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/category/hellgate-london/">Hellgate: London</a></em>, but soon grew into a popular game in its own right through a widespread closed beta test. It was all set to transition from experiment to fully-fledged title and move into open beta when the <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/2008/07/11/flagship-studios-confirms-staff-layoffs/">well-documented</a> <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/2008/07/12/flagship-studios-its-worse-than-that-hes-dead-jim/">trouble at Flagship</a> derailed the whole thing. <br /><br />However, Flagship's Korean publisher HanbitSoft <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/2008/07/14/hanbitsoft-ceo-claims-ownership-rights-to-hellgate-london-and-my/">acquired the game's license</a> and decided to make use of it. They <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/2009/05/07/were-assured-that-mythos-is-coming-back/">reassured eager fans</a> only a few months ago that <em>Mythos</em> would be re-born better than ever. Only time will tell if that's true, but with this new closed beta registration, it shouldn't be too long before a select group finds out for themselves. We've heard on a few occasions that <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/category/hellgate-london"><em>Hellgate: London</em></a> was about to face its demise, only to be saved. Adding to the confusion was the <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/2008/08/18/flagship-studios-founder-finally-speaks/ ">dispute over who even owned <em>Hellgate: London</em></a>, Flagship Studios or HanbitSoft. After Flagship folded, HanbitSoft's claims seemed to be genuine, and the IP was left in the hands of T3 Entertainment. Subscriptions, however, <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/2008/07/18/hellgate-london-subscriptions-suspended/">were then suspended</a>. Shortly afterwards <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/2008/07/23/hellgate-london-saved-by-namco-bandai/">Namco-Bandai swept in</a>, prominently featured <em>HG: L</em> on its site... and subsequently removed it.
